Eskom
The national power utility Eskom has confirmed the suspension of loadshedding from 5am today, citing a dip in electricity demand and improved generation capacity. This break in power cuts is a temporary relief for South Africans who have been grappling with intermittent power supply.
The state-owned entity has attributed this reprieve to a projected reduction in demand and a boost in the availability of its generating units. “Due to the lower demand anticipated from Thursday until the weekend, and an increase in available generation capacity, loadshedding will be suspended from 5am today until further notice,” said Eskom in a statement on Wednesday.
Eskom’s forecasting indicates that the demand for electricity is expected to peak at 26,109 megawatts during the evening hours, while the grid is currently experiencing unplanned outages amounting to 14,335MW. The power utility also reports its planned maintenance is taking up 6,073MW of its generating capacity.
Providing further details on the operational improvements within the system, Eskom mentioned, “A total of 3,850MW of generating capacity is planned to return to service by Monday evening.”
While the temporary halt to power outages is a reason for sighs of relief, consumers remain cautious due to the erratic nature of electricity supply in recent times. An Eskom spokesperson reassured that “Eskom will communicate if any significant changes occur.” This leaves the door open for Eskom to reassess the situation and act accordingly depending on how the grid copes in the forthcoming days.
